Sao chép đường dẫn tệp hoặc thư mục vào Terminal bằng cách kéo và thả
Bạn có biết bạn có thể sao chép nhanh đường dẫn tệp vào Terminal chỉ bằng cách kéo và thả thư mục hoặc tệp vào cửa sổ Terminal ? Hãy dùng thử, mở bất kỳ cửa sổ đầu cuối nào, sau đó lấy thứ gì đó từ Finder và thả nó vào Terminal đó, nó sẽ ngay lập tức in ra đường dẫn đầy đủ tới tệp, sao chép hiệu quả đường dẫn tệp từ GUI của Finder Mac sang dòng lệnh.
Bản thân nó sẽ chỉ in đường dẫn cấu trúc thư mục, nó sẽ không thực thi nếu không nhấn phím RETURN (dù sao thì trừ khi đường dẫn tệp/thư mục được thêm tiền tố bằng một số chuỗi lệnh tương thích, nó sẽ' không làm bất cứ điều gì).
Điều này đặc biệt hữu ích khi một tệp được đặt ở một vị trí khó hiểu mà bạn tình cờ đã có trong Finder của Mac OS X, nhưng muốn nhanh chóng chuyển đến dòng lệnh hoặc chỉ cần thực hiện một chỉnh sửa .
Đặt trước thao tác kéo và thả bằng một lệnh cũng giúp dễ dàng thực hiện với đường dẫn hoặc tệp được đề cập, ví dụ
cd (kéo và thả thư mục vào đây)
Cho phép bạn nhanh chóng thay đổi thiết bị đầu cuối thành đường dẫn kéo và thả.
Điều này cũng hoạt động với các tệp, vì vậy bạn có thể mở một số tệp sâu trong vi hoặc nano nếu bạn muốn bằng cách thực hiện thao tác tương tự:
nano (kéo và thả tệp văn bản vào đây từ Finder)
Hoặc nếu bạn chỉ muốn xem nội dung của một tệp cụ thể trong Finder dưới dạng được kết xuất thông qua 'cat' hoặc 'less', bạn có thể làm điều gì đó như sau:
less (thả tệp từ Finder vào đây)
Đừng quên sử dụng khoảng cách thích hợp sau lệnh để thực thi, đường dẫn chính là chính xác và không bao gồm bất kỳ khoảng trắng hoặc ký tự thừa nào dưới dạng phần đệm.
Chúng tôi đã viết về mẹo tương tự để in các đường dẫn đầy đủ cách đây một thời gian và sau khi xem lại mẹo này trên Lifehacker, tôi nhận ra rằng đó là một lời nhắc tốt để đánh giá một số cách sử dụng thủ thuật tốt hơn.
Đối với giá trị của nó, kỹ thuật này hoạt động trong tất cả các phiên bản Mac OS X và thậm chí trên nhiều nền tảng HĐH khác, ngay cả trong Windows với dấu nhắc DOS và hầu hết các phiên bản linux như Ubuntu. Thủ thuật hữu ích, hãy dùng thử!